Black Creek Amish School, located in Woodburn, IN, offers co鈥揺d education for grades 1 through 8 in a rural community setting.
The school enrolls 109 students with 5 teachers, resulting in a student鈥搕eacher ratio of 22:1.
It is affiliated with the Amish orientation and maintains membership in the National Independent 草榴社区 Schools Association.
The school provides a regular elementary and secondary program tailored to its religious affiliation.
